    Anyone that plays on our servers and is an exceptional player will have to be held to a higher standard when joining teams, because quite frankly, its easy to sit there and pick people off as they rush into you. I go hard side 90% of the time, and if I don't its because I have observed a skill stack on the objective side and I try to balance. You think I wouldn't enjoy joining CT/non-objective side as much as you? Damn, that would be a FUN time for me, but alas, I have to set the example of TPG like I and the admins have since 2005. With that being said, our admin team first noticed you favoring the easy sides in CSS. More often than not, I would observe you joining maps that you liked and heavily favored CT sides, such as season. I believe I never saw you join T on that map, which initially raised the red flags for me as an admin.

    Enter CS GO....I started observing the same habits of you joining easy, non objective sides....and even went as far as entering you into the player watch list for our admins to observe. One thing I absolutely cannot stand, and have noticed you do is counter stacking. Sure, you will offer to switch teams or you may switch yourself, but at that point other players may have switched themselves or joined mid game to make a counter stack....in which you get to Tee off on the objective side. Not cool. Are you doing this intentionally? I can't prove that.....but what I do know is that your habits and tendencies are conducive of a player who is taking the easy way out. With your skill level, there is absolutely no excuse to go CT on nuke (like you did today before the server crash, I was watching)....especially when there were barely no regulars on the server. You have a forum account, use your mic well, and are in leagues....so man up and lead a team every once in a while from the get go.
